How to Clean Nicotine Stains
Nicotine stains, the tar-like, gummy residue left behind from cigarette smoke, are a pain to remove and often leave a foul odor around the house until they're dealt with. Different materials need to be dealt with in different ways, but with a little patience and some gentle cleaners you should be stain free in no time.

How to Get Rid of Bagworms
Bagworms are moths that feed on shrubs and trees during their larval stage. They love deciduous trees, coniferous trees, fruit trees and perennial flowers; however, they are only deadly to coniferous trees that don't lose their foliage. The main methods for getting rid of bagworms are by hand and with insecticide during specific stages of their development.

How to Clean Stains off a Suede Purse
Suede, a buttery-smooth leather, is one of the trendiest fabrics around for clothing and accessories. A suede purse adds a beautiful textural element to any outfit. The downside to suede, however, is that it can be tricky to clean. Because water stains suede, you’ll need to try non-traditional cleaning methods to get stains out of your suede purse.

How to Remove Nail Polish from the Floor
Painting your nails is super fun! But no matter how careful you are, there’s always a chance that you could spill a drop or two of nail polish onto the floor. Cleaning it up can be a challenge, especially if it’s been there for a while. Fortunately, you can use a few household cleaning products to clean up spilled nail polish and get your floor back to its original condition.

How to Iron a Suit Jacket
Jackets are an integral part of any suit. Rather than paying for dry cleaning, you can iron your jackets at home to keep them looking their best. Ironing a jacket is a fairly straightforward process, as long as you use the right temperature and carefully press each section. With practice, ironing is a great way to keep your jacket looking new.
